First official U.S. trade mission arrives in Ukraine after 10-year pause

The economy minister hopes the U.S. businesses will consider taking part in privatization of SOEs.

The official U.S. trade mission, consisting of 12 companies representing American agriculture, energy, infrastructure, and IT sector, has arrived in Ukraine after a 10-year pause in such visits.

As mentioned during the official ceremony, the visit will last two days. It is planned to hold over 60 meetings with representatives of Ukrainian businesses.

First Deputy Prime Minister of Ukraine, Minister of Economic Development and Trade Stepan Kubiv expressed hope that American businesses would be interested not only in the possibilities of opening new companies in Ukraine, but also take part in the process of privatization of state enterprises.

As a demonstration of improvements in business conditions, Kubiv said Ukraine had in recent years abolished over 14,000 obsolete standards, as well as planned to introduce European standards (1,500 per year), which should significantly improve the investment climate in the country.

According to U.S. Ambassador to Ukraine Marie Yovanovitch, the mission is the first in the past 10 years, which confirms the relations between the two countries are moving in the right direction.
